diff options
author | Eric Laurent <elaurent@google.com> | 2014-10-07 21:14:54 +0000 |
---|---|---|
committer | Android Git Automerger <android-git-automerger@android.com> | 2014-10-07 21:14:54 +0000 |
commit | 3a138ea2ba8265776096684527a991925134b2f8 (patch) | |
tree | 08827dd1860ac2a968824e404178a2fd40c0237b /services | |
parent | f46bd1e76c553b04cc963afa27e36c6d8931ace0 (diff) | |
parent | 8e12cdf97f01b5774be555ad657f7290c0da18cd (diff) | |
download | frameworks_av-3a138ea2ba8265776096684527a991925134b2f8.zip frameworks_av-3a138ea2ba8265776096684527a991925134b2f8.tar.gz frameworks_av-3a138ea2ba8265776096684527a991925134b2f8.tar.bz2 |
am 8e12cdf9: am 7c6977c4: am 07811789: Merge "audio policy: fix build with USE_LEGACY_AUDIO_POLICY" into lmp-dev
* commit '8e12cdf97f01b5774be555ad657f7290c0da18cd':
audio policy: fix build with USE_LEGACY_AUDIO_POLICY
Diffstat (limited to 'services')
-rw-r--r-- | services/audiopolicy/AudioPolicyClientImplLegacy.cpp | 2 | ||||
-rw-r--r-- | services/audiopolicy/AudioPolicyInterfaceImplLegacy.cpp | 3 |
2 files changed, 3 insertions, 2 deletions
diff --git a/services/audiopolicy/AudioPolicyClientImplLegacy.cpp b/services/audiopolicy/AudioPolicyClientImplLegacy.cpp index 9639096..97719da 100644 --- a/services/audiopolicy/AudioPolicyClientImplLegacy.cpp +++ b/services/audiopolicy/AudioPolicyClientImplLegacy.cpp @@ -96,7 +96,7 @@ static audio_io_handle_t open_output(audio_module_handle_t module, *pFormat = config.format; *pChannelMask = config.channel_mask; if (offloadInfo != NULL) { - *offloadInfo = config.offload_info; + *((audio_offload_info_t *)offloadInfo) = config.offload_info; } } return output; diff --git a/services/audiopolicy/AudioPolicyInterfaceImplLegacy.cpp b/services/audiopolicy/AudioPolicyInterfaceImplLegacy.cpp index 9f66fd1..e1e81e1 100644 --- a/services/audiopolicy/AudioPolicyInterfaceImplLegacy.cpp +++ b/services/audiopolicy/AudioPolicyInterfaceImplLegacy.cpp @@ -24,6 +24,7 @@ #include <system/audio.h> #include <system/audio_policy.h> #include <hardware/audio_policy.h> +#include <media/AudioPolicyHelper.h> namespace android { @@ -525,7 +526,7 @@ status_t AudioPolicyService::setAudioPortConfig(const struct audio_port_config * return INVALID_OPERATION; } -audio_io_handle_t AudioPolicyService::getOutputForAttr(const audio_attributes_t *attr __unused, +audio_io_handle_t AudioPolicyService::getOutputForAttr(const audio_attributes_t *attr, uint32_t samplingRate, audio_format_t format, audio_channel_mask_t channelMask, |